Using enum as property of Realm model

后端 未结 5 523
感动是毒
感动是毒 2020-12-07 16:34

Is it possible to use an Enum as a property for my model? I currently have a class like this:

class Checkin: RLMObject {
  dynamic var id: Int = 0
  dynamic          


        
5条回答
  •  醉话见心
    2020-12-07 16:54

    Example with RealmEnum and RealmOptional

    @objc enum MyEnum: Int, RealmEnum {
        case first
        case second
    }
    
    final class MyEntry: Object {
        //It should be let
        let someVariable = RealmOptional()
    }
    
    //using
    myEntry.someVariable.value = MyEnum.first
    

提交回复
热议问题